The food is delicious and the cause fantastic! You can still buy tickets! Friday July 27 some of Charlotte's best and brightest chefs will gather for ‘Chef's Best'! You will be treated to a delicious dinner from soup to desserts. The money raised goes to Second Harvest Food Bank of Metrolina's Community Food Rescue Program.
This year's theme is "Fresh from the Farm. The chefs will use locally grown items to create a delicious dinner, including salad, soup, entree' and dessert. Second Harvest works tirelessly to feed the hungry in the 19 counties it serves. Remember the hungry include our elderly neighbors and thousands of young children.
Harris Teeter is the title sponsor for the event. We at WBTV are also pleased to help in this amazing evening. I'll be at the ballroom at the Charlotte Convention Center as emcee. A delicious reception begins our evening with tasty appetizers at 6:00pm!
